eop:portable_media:mp3_and_media_players
Differences
This shows you the differences between two versions of the page.
| Next revision | Previous revision | ||
| eop:portable_media:mp3_and_media_players [2021/12/30 19:19] – created io55admin | eop:portable_media:mp3_and_media_players [2023/05/02 23:00] (current) – [Apple iPod Nano 5th Gen] io55admin | ||
|---|---|---|---|
| Line 1: | Line 1: | ||
| - | tet | + | ====== MP3 and Media Players ====== |
| + | |||
| + | ===== Apple iPod (non-iOS) series ===== | ||
| + | |||
| + | ==== Operating Systems (various) ==== | ||
| + | === freemyipod Linux implementations === | ||
| + | |||
| + | > Currently our main focus is the Nano 5G, and an experimental source tree is available | ||
| + | |||
| + | There appears to be a lot of new development recently here for a variety of iPods. There' |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| === iPodLinux === | ||
| + | >iPods have continued with the Rockbox Project, | ||
| + | |||
| + | While rockbox has almost entirely superseded this project, there are still some specific/ | ||
| + | |||
| + | http: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| http:// | ||
| + | |||
| + | http:// | ||
| + | |||
| + | |||
| + | |||
| + | === ZeroSlackr === | ||
| + | >a custom kernel, bootloader, app launcher | ||
| + | |||
| + | A somewhat more recently updated fork of iPodLinux, containing an assortment of included programs. Likely the best method to use for iPod Linux that isn't as experimental as freemyipod' |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| ===== Apple iPod Nano 5th Gen ===== | ||
| + | |||
| + | ==== Operating Systems (Samsung S5L8730) ==== | ||
| + | === Linux progress === | ||
| + | |||
| + | >Nano 5G support is implemented in a tethered fashion via wInd3x | ||
| + | |||
| + | A primary focus of the efforts from the aforementioned freemyipod project. Has a very preliminary Linux support with (hopefully) more progress to come! Also, someone got Alpine Linux running on it. Utilizes the wind3x exploit. |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== Apple iPod Touch 1st Gen ===== | ||
| + | |||
| + | ==== Operating Systems (Samsung S5L8900) ==== | ||
| + | === Linux thru openiboot (+postmarketOS? | ||
| + | >The iPod can boot Linux with the openiboot firmware which has to be built first | ||
| + | |||
| + | While it is unknown as if postmarketOS was ported to this thing or not, it does currently boot Linux in some capacity. From here, presumably a postmarketOS port could materialize, | ||
| + | |||
| + | [[https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== Apple iPod Touch 1st and 2nd Gen ===== | ||
| + | |||
| + | ==== Operating Systems (Samsung S5L8720) ==== | ||
| + | === Android 2.2.1 === | ||
| + | >An iPhone OS 3.1.2 or 4.0 ipsw (ipsw.me) | ||
| + | |||
| + | Unsure if this will work, as information on the internet is mixed. Some say yes, some say no. If it does work on the 2G, it will almost certainly work on the MB variant only (old bootrom). Requires a downgrade to a lower iOS version, plus a bunch of hacking and homebrew tools. Performance is less than desirable, however. |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== Freecom MusicPal ===== | ||
| + | |||
| + | ==== Operating Systems (Marvel 88W8618) ==== | ||
| + | === Linux === | ||
| + | >But there are also a few problematic or even incompatible files | ||
| + | |||
| + | Apparently, a freer Linux kernel was ported to this thing, using a modicum of various exploits and methods. |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== GGMM E3 Smart Speaker ===== | ||
| + | |||
| + | ==== Operating Systems (???) ==== | ||
| + | === Root access over telnet === | ||
| + | >a telnet shell, as the root user with no credentials needed | ||
| + | |||
| + | Simply sending a certain curl command in this device’s stock application, |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== Mattel JuiceBox ===== | ||
| + | |||
| + | ==== Operating Systems (Samsung S3C44B0) ==== | ||
| + | === uCLinux + usages === | ||
| + | >my primary reason for hacking the JuiceBox was not to make a mp3 player | ||
| + | |||
| + | Due to the lightweight nature of the JuiceBox, it can be hard to get things done on it. However, some models have 8MB ram, which could be enough space for some very lightweight functions that aren’t educational. |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| http:// | ||
| + | |||
| + | http: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== Microsoft Zune series ===== | ||
| + | |||
| + | ==== Operating Systems (ARM) ==== | ||
| + | === Windows CE (Liberate/ | ||
| + | >made to work on Windows CE devices (StrongARM or ARM CPU) has a chance of working | ||
| + | |||
| + | An application that unlocks the underlying Windows CE sublayer on all Zune devices, including the original Zunes and the Zune HD series. Once using Liberate to access this sublayer, a variety of applications are available and functional, which is linked below. |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| http:// | ||
| + | |||
| + | http: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==== Other ==== | ||
| + | === Complete Applications === | ||
| + | This is just an archive of all the little Zune apps that were formerly available on the marketplace, |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== MUZO Cobblestone ===== | ||
| + | |||
| + | ==== Operating Systems (???) ==== | ||
| + | === Linux(?) === | ||
| + | >A pre-authorization command injection bug exists in the main application | ||
| + | |||
| + | While this device is actually an audio streamer for speakers, it technically fits into this category. A simple root command exploitation bug exists within it’s configuration application, |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== S1MP3s (General) ===== | ||
| + | |||
| + | ==== Operating Systems (Zilog Z80-based chips) ==== | ||
| + | === Swan Project === | ||
| + | >both a kernel and all shell (GUI) applications | ||
| + | |||
| + | A project that may or may not have actually happened, however, there was a lot of discussion, postulation, |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| |||
| + | |||
| + | ===== SanDisk Sansa Clip+ ===== | ||
| + | |||
| + | ==== Operating Systems (“SA0342-8” SoC) ==== | ||
| + | === RockBox (+Doom/ | ||
| + | Apparently this works, despite the absolutely horrid quality of the screen. Functions as a normal RockBox instance. |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
| + | |||
| + | https:// | ||
eop/portable_media/mp3_and_media_players.1640909993.txt.gz · Last modified: by io55admin
